Whirlpool under-counter ice maker water supply line recall 2021 was initiated after reports of the plastic water supply fitting inside select undercounter ice maker models cracking under normal water pressure, causing leaks that can result in water damage, slip-and-fall hazards, and potential electrical short-circuit risks.
Why This Matters
The water supply fitting defect can allow a slow drip or sudden burst of water to accumulate beneath and around the ice maker, creating a slip hazard on kitchen flooring and potentially reaching nearby electrical outlets or wiring. The CPSC and Whirlpool received 78 consumer incident reports, including 14 incidents of significant floor and cabinet damage and three reports of electrical outlets shorting due to water exposure. Approximately 130,000 units are included in this recall.
Affected Models
Recalled ice makers include WUI75X15HZ, WUI95X15HZ, and related undercounter Whirlpool ice maker models with the compression-fit plastic water supply connector. The model number is printed on a label visible through the open door on the interior left wall of the unit.
Production and Sale Dates
Affected ice makers were manufactured between March 2019 and October 2021 and sold at appliance dealers and home improvement retailers for approximately $1,299 to $1,799. Distribution was nationwide across all 50 states.
Required Action Steps
- Shut off the water supply valve to the ice maker immediately and unplug the unit from its electrical outlet.
- Inspect the area beneath and behind the unit for signs of moisture, water staining, or mold.
- Contact Whirlpool at 1-866-698-2538 to confirm your model is affected and to schedule a free water fitting replacement.
- Do not reconnect the water supply or plug in the unit until the repair has been completed by a Whirlpool technician.
- Dry and ventilate any water-damaged areas promptly to prevent mold growth.
- If electrical outlets in the affected area show signs of moisture exposure, contact a licensed electrician before restoring power.
